š Cemetery in Austin, Texas, serving as the final resting place for notable Texans who made significant contributions to the state.
š It is colloquially referred to as the "Arlington of Texas".
ā Explore a 22-acre shrine to Texas heroes.
⨠See unique Texas-shaped headstones and monuments.
š Learn about significant figures in Texas history, including governors, senators, and war heroes.
š³ Visit a well-maintained and historic site with landscaped hills and a winding pond.
